Magnitude 4.0 earthquake strikes near Cotui, Cotuí, Provincia Sanchez Ramirez, Dominican Republic
4.0 quake 19 Feb 1:52 am (GMT -4)

A magnitude 4.0 earthquake near Cotui, Cotuí, Provincia Sanchez Ramirez, Dominican Republic, was reported only 17 minutes ago by The international "Ayiti-Séismes" project to detect quakes in the wider Haiti region, considered the main national agency that monitors seismic activity in the Dominican Republic. The earthquake occurred at an intermediate depth of 96.5 km beneath the epicenter early morning on Monday, February 19th, 2024, at 1:52 am local time. The exact magnitude, epicenter, and depth of the quake might be revised within the next few hours or minutes as seismologists review data and refine their calculations, or as other agencies issue their report.
Towns or cities near the epicenter where the quake might have been felt as very weak shaking include Piedra Blanca (pop. 8,500) located 12 km from the epicenter, Bonao (pop. 73,300) 16 km away, Cotui (pop. 41,600) 17 km away, and Villa Altagracia (pop. 40,000) 30 km away. In Jarabacoa (pop. 30,000, 45 km away), Sabana Grande (pop. 16,800, 49 km away), Santo Domingo Oeste (pop. 701,300, 55 km away), Bajos de Haina (pop. 66,800, 62 km away), Santo Domingo (pop. 2,201,900, 64 km away), and Santiago de los Caballeros (pop. 1,200,000, 74 km away), the quake was probably not felt.
